Is RPCIF_CMNCR_IO3FV and RPCIF_CMNCR_IO2FV actually documented in your datasheets? I am asking because I have a patch pending to remove writing to undocumented locations. So, I was aboout to remove the IO3FV and IO2FV macros.Yes they are documented, you should be able to download the HW manual from [1]Great, then I will keep them!quoted

+ regmap_write(rpc->regmap, RPCIF_PHYADJ2, 0x00008080); + regmap_write(rpc->regmap, RPCIF_PHYADJ1, 0x80000024);Can't we have defines for these magic values? At least in my latest Gen3 documentation, these values are explained.RZ/G2L manual doesn't explain these bits. Let me refer to R-Car Gen3 and define them as macros.Seems like we have the best of both worlds then with the documentation ;)
